概括
这项研究揭示了老化的巨细胞是如何由HK3等特定基因驱动的,通过增强突纤维细胞活动和炎症来促进类风湿性关节炎 (RA) 的发展.

背景情况:
- 类风湿性关节炎 (RA) 的发病过程涉及复杂的细胞相互作用和炎症.
- 细胞衰老越来越被认为是导致RA等慢性炎症疾病的因素.
研究的目的:
- 为了研究细胞衰老在类风湿性关节炎 (RA) 发病过程中的作用.
- 确定参与衰老巨细胞功能和它们对突纤维细胞的影响的关键基因.
- 阐明老化的巨细胞对RA进展有所贡献的机制.
主要方法:
- 用于关键基因识别的GEO数据库的转录组分析 (MMP1,CCL7,CXCL1,HK3).
- 使用过氧化 (H2O2) 和白素 (BLM) 诱导巨细胞衰老.
- 定量实时PCR (qRT-PCR) 和西班牙涂抹来评估基因和蛋白质的表达.
- 与小鼠突纤维细胞 (MSF) 的共同培养实验.
- 为了评估其具体作用,HK3进行了敲击实验.
主要成果:
- 四个关键基因 (MMP1,CCL7,CXCL1,HK3) 在老化的巨细胞中被上调,与IL-17信号相关.
- 衰老的巨细胞分泌了增加的IL-17,促进了M1极化和炎症环境.
- 无国界医生与衰老的巨细胞共同培养,表现出增强的活力和侵入性.
- 在巨细胞中,HK3 knockdown 降低了乳酸分泌和基因素乳化,改变了极性.
- 改变老化的巨细胞极性与MSF的扩散和入侵有关.
结论:
- 衰老的巨细胞,通过特定的基因表达和改变的极性,显著驱动类风湿性关节炎 (RA) 的进展.
- 已识别的基因,特别是HK3,在RA的炎症环境中起着至关重要的作用.
- 向衰老的巨细胞通路可能为RA提供新的治疗策略.

Several cytokine receptors have tightly bound Janus kinase or JAK proteins attached at their cytosolic tail. Small signaling molecules such as cytokines, growth hormones, or prolactins bind to the cytokine receptors and initiate their dimerization. The dimerization brings the cytosolic JAKs together that trans-phosphorylate and activates each other. An inflammatory response is a localized, nonspecific immune reaction that occurs when a tissue is injured. It is characterized by redness, swelling, heat, and pain, which are commonly called the cardinal signs and symptoms of inflammation. Inflammation can sometimes result in a loss of function.
